unsaturated
unsaturated definition - medical
un·sat·u·rat·ed (ŭn-săchˈə-rāˌtĭd)
adjective- Of or relating to a solution in which the solvent is capable of dissolving still more of the solute; not saturated.
- Of or relating to a chemical compound in which all the affinities are not satisfied, so that still other atoms or radicals may be added to it.
- Of or relating to chemical compounds containing double and triple bonds.
